Understanding AI-Driven Customer Behavior Analysis in Online Banking

AI-driven customer behavior analysis in online banking involves utilizing advanced technologies to understand client actions and preferences through digital interactions. This process leverages machine learning algorithms to identify patterns in transaction data, login habits, and browsing behavior.

By analyzing these patterns, banks can gain valuable insights into customer needs and intentions, enabling more tailored service offerings. It also enhances decision-making processes, risk management, and security protocols.

Implementing AI-driven customer behavior analysis benefits both banks and customers by fostering personalized experiences while maintaining security. As emerging technologies evolve, this form of analysis is expected to become a fundamental component of online banking strategies.

Key Technologies Enabling Customer Behavior Analysis

Advanced analytical tools such as machine learning, natural language processing, and big data analytics are integral to enabling customer behavior analysis in online banking. These technologies process vast amounts of data to uncover patterns and insights efficiently.

Machine learning algorithms, particularly supervised and unsupervised learning models, identify correlations between customer actions and financial outcomes. Their ability to adapt over time enhances the accuracy of behavioral predictions and personalization strategies in banking services.

Natural language processing (NLP) plays a crucial role by analyzing unstructured data such as customer inquiries and feedback. This technology helps banks understand customer sentiment, preferences, and potential issues, contributing to more tailored service offerings and improved customer engagement.

Big data analytics combines diverse data sources—transaction records, device data, and user interactions—providing a comprehensive view of customer behavior. This integration allows for more precise customer profiling, fraud detection, and risk management, making it a cornerstone of AI-driven customer behavior analysis.

Collecting Customer Data for Analysis

Collecting customer data for analysis involves gathering relevant information from various digital touchpoints within online banking platforms. This process lays the foundation for AI-driven customer behavior analysis by providing essential insights into user actions and preferences.

Key data sources include transaction histories, login patterns, device information, and browsing behaviors. Banks also incorporate demographic details and customer feedback to enrich the dataset, creating a comprehensive profile for each user.

Effective data collection requires secure and compliant methods, prioritizing customer privacy and data protection regulations such as GDPR. Techniques like data anonymization and encryption are often employed to safeguard sensitive information.

Some of the steps involved are:

  • Tracking customer interactions across online banking channels
  • Integrating data from third-party services where applicable
  • Ensuring data quality and consistency for accurate analysis
  • Regularly updating datasets to reflect recent customer behavior

These practices enable financial institutions to harness robust data, fueling accurate AI-powered insights in customer behavior analysis.

Detecting Fraud and Risk Management

AI-Driven customer behavior analysis significantly enhances fraud detection and risk management in online banking. By continuously monitoring transaction patterns, AI systems can identify anomalies that deviate from typical customer behavior, flagging potential fraudulent activities swiftly.

Machine learning models leverage historical data to establish behavioral baselines for individual users. When new transactions exhibit unusual behaviors—such as sudden large transfers or transactions in unfamiliar locations—these systems generate alerts for further review. This dynamic approach often detects fraud in real-time, reducing potential losses.

Furthermore, AI enhances security by developing adaptive risk profiles tailored to each customer. These profiles help banks determine the likelihood of fraudulent activity, enabling preemptive action or additional verification steps. This proactive strategy bolsters trust and safeguards customer assets effectively.

While AI-driven detection methods offer powerful advantages, transparency and accuracy remain essential. Ongoing refinement of algorithms and careful management of false positives are necessary to ensure optimal risk mitigation within the online banking environment.

Identifying fraudulent activity via behavioral patterns

Identifying fraudulent activity via behavioral patterns involves analyzing differences in transaction behaviors from established norms. AI algorithms detect unusual patterns such as rapid transactions, geographic inconsistencies, or irregular login times. These deviations often indicate potential fraud attempts.

Machine learning models continuously learn from historical data to distinguish between legitimate and suspicious activities. This adaptive capability enhances accuracy in fraud detection within online banking environments. By recognizing subtle behavioral shifts, AI-driven customer behavior analysis can preemptively flag threats.

Moreover, AI systems assess multiple behavioral indicators simultaneously, providing a comprehensive fraud risk assessment. This multidimensional analysis enables banks to respond swiftly and effectively to suspicious activities. Integrating AI-driven insights into security protocols significantly strengthens the bank’s defense against sophisticated financial fraud schemes.

Enhancing security measures with AI insights

Enhancing security measures with AI insights involves leveraging advanced algorithms to monitor and analyze customer behavior in real-time. AI can identify deviations from typical activity patterns, which may indicate potential security breaches or fraudulent actions. This proactive approach enables banks to respond swiftly, minimizing risks.

AI-driven systems continuously learn from vast amounts of data, improving their ability to detect subtle signs of fraud more accurately than traditional methods. For example, unusual login times, inconsistent transaction amounts, or atypical device usage can trigger automated security alerts. These insights help prevent unauthorized access before significant damage occurs.

Additionally, AI enhances security by facilitating adaptive authentication processes. Behavioral biometric techniques, such as analyzing typing patterns or navigation habits, offer seamless yet robust user verification. Implementing these measures balances customer convenience with heightened security, making AI-driven customer behavior analysis an indispensable tool in modern online banking security frameworks.

Challenges and Ethical Considerations

While AI-Driven Customer Behavior Analysis offers significant benefits for online banking, it also presents notable challenges and ethical considerations. Data privacy concerns are prominent, as the collection and analysis of vast amounts of personal information can risk breaches or misuse. Ensuring customer data remains secure and confidential is paramount to maintain trust and comply with regulations such as GDPR.

Another critical issue is algorithmic bias. If AI models are trained on unrepresentative or biased data, they may produce unfair or discriminatory outcomes, impacting customer treatment and access to services. Addressing bias requires rigorous data auditing and transparent model development to promote fairness across diverse customer groups.

Ethical considerations also involve informed consent. Customers should be aware of how their data is used and have control over its collection and application. Transparency in data practices fosters trust, yet some banking institutions may struggle to balance data insights with respecting individual privacy rights.

Overall, navigating these challenges demands a comprehensive approach that prioritizes ethical standards, regulatory compliance, and technological safeguards to harness the benefits of AI-driven customer behavior analysis responsibly.
